As you are using Sky - you have to go into 'Channels I Receive' and deselect/select the correct regions.

On Sky - all the regions are there and you have to select the correct ones.

That is a known bug - if you scroll it works.

If you type in a channel number - it takes the first in your channels list - even if you have not selected it.
